About Upfirst

Upfirst is an AI answering service and virtual receptionist that answers inbound calls for small businesses so calls and leads aren't missed. It takes messages, answers common questions, books appointments into calendars, transfers calls to staff, and sends call summaries, recordings, and transcripts. Plans start at $24.95/month (or $20/month billed annually) with per-additional-call pricing and a free trial requiring no credit card.

02

Taught Answers & Question Handling

Answering common customer questions from business-supplied knowledge, and behaving safely when the answer was never taught.

Mapped capabilities

3 capabilities

  • Answering from configured FAQs

    Returns the business's own taught answer to a common question.

  • Unknown-question behavior

    Declines to fabricate when a question falls outside what was taught.

  • Handoff to message or transfer

    Converts an unanswerable question into a captured message or a routed call.

Illustrative example

Input
Caller: "How much do you charge for a crown, and does that include the temporary?" The business has taught hours and location, but no pricing information.
Expected behavior
The receptionist says it does not have pricing on hand rather than guessing a number, then captures a message with the caller's name, number, and question, or offers a transfer to staff.

03

Appointment Scheduling

Turning an inbound call into a booking, either by sending a scheduling link or by collecting a preferred date and time.

Mapped capabilities

4 capabilities

  • Preferred date/time collection

    Asks for and confirms the caller's requested slot.

  • Calendar link delivery

    Sends the booking link to the caller during the call.

  • Calendar integrations

    Books into the connected calendar (Google, Outlook, Clio, Acuity, Calendly, and more).

  • Booking confirmation to caller

    States clearly what was and was not booked before ending the call.

Illustrative example

Input
Caller: "Hi, I need to bring my dog in for a checkup. Is Thursday morning any good? My name is Dana Reyes, 555-0142."
Expected behavior
The receptionist confirms a specific date and time for Thursday morning, repeats the caller's name and callback number, and states plainly that the appointment is booked. If no slot is available, it offers an alternative or sends a scheduling link instead.
